Is there something specific you're looking for with regards to a CMS product? In general DotNetNuke (aka DNN) is a very robust framework that allows you to do whatever you want - but it also makes an assumption that you are either willing to
a)purchase modules from the various publishers out there or
b) you are comfortable enough making customizations/ or new modules to suit your specific needs.
For some people, the core modules that are released as part of the DNN framework suffice for what they are trying to do while for others, they need to have much more expanded functionality which the people create by themselves..
